generalize the "end of line" checking logic to stop at any \0 at the
end of line instead of just the end of buffer. Scratch buffers contain embedded \0's between tokens which are logic line separators. If a normal text buffer contains \0's, it doesn't make a lot of sense to include them in the caret diag output anyway. llvm-svn: 66374
